Spiritual knowledge of Christ will be a personal knowledge. I cannot know Jesus through another person's acquaintance with Him. No, I must know Him myself. It will be an affectionate knowledge of Him; indeed, if I know Him at all, I must love Him. It will be a satisfying knowledge. When I know my Savior, my mind will be full to the brim - I shall feel that I have that which my spirit panted after. It will be an exciting knowledge; the more I know of my Beloved, the more I shall want to know. The higher I climb the loftier will be the summits which invite my eager footsteps. I shall want the more as I get the more. Like the miser's treasure, my gold will make me covet more.
C.H. Spurgeon

The mystic rarely questions the goodness and value of his experience. Consequently, if he describes it as giving him information, he rarely questions the truth of his newly gained “knowledge.” It is this claim that mystical experiences are “ways of knowing” truth that is vital to understanding many religious movements we see today.
Arthur Johnson

Chocolate Honey Souffle’

0
(0)
CATEGORY CUISINE TAG YIELD
Eggs, Dairy 1 Servings

INGREDIENTS

4 Eggs
1/2 c Honey; plus extra for garnish
1/2 c Chocolate syrup; plus extra for garnish
2 1/2 c Milk
3/4 ts Salt
1 c All-purpose flour
4 tb Butter

INSTRUCTIONS

>From: waterman@vt.edu (Betsey)
Preheat oven to 425. Place a 10 1/2 x 3" round baking dish in the oven for
10    minutes to warm.
In a mixing bowl, combine the eggs, honey, chocolate syrup, milk, and salt.
Beat well with an electric mixer. Add the flour and beat until smooth.
Remove the baking dish from the oven and add the butter. When the butter
has melted, pour in the chocolate-honey batter. Bake for 25 minutes or
until golden brown. Drizzle with additional chocolate syrup and honey. The
souffle' deflates rapidly - so serve immediately.
